Prime Minister Shehbaz Sharif departs for Riyadh today to attend the Ninth Edition of the Future Investment Initiative (FII9), a global investment forum that will run from October 27 to October 30. The high-profile event, themed “The Key to Prosperity: Unlocking New Frontiers of Growth,” is expected to attract global leaders, investors, and innovators focused on shaping the future of economic collaboration and sustainable development.
The visit comes at the invitation of Saudi Crown Prince and Prime Minister Mohammed bin Salman, underscoring the continued strength of Pakistan-Saudi relations and their growing alignment in economic and strategic priorities. Accompanying the Prime Minister is a high-level delegation that includes Deputy Prime Minister and Foreign Minister Ishaq Dar, along with other senior cabinet members, reflecting the government’s emphasis on advancing Pakistan’s investment and trade diplomacy at international platforms.

The Future Investment Initiative, first launched in 2017 by Saudi Arabia’s Public Investment Fund (PIF), has become one of the most influential gatherings in the global economic calendar. The event serves as a platform for connecting governments, investors, and entrepreneurs to collaborate on next-generation opportunities in finance, artificial intelligence, renewable energy, and industrial innovation.
